Abstract
Complexity and detection delay are major issues for applying interference cancellation to practical CDMA systems. We introduce a new interference cancellation approach for multiuser detection. This detector combines both parallel interference cancellation (PIC) and successive interference cancellation (SIC) techniques. It has a short detection delay as in PIC and low computation complexity as in SIC
